Sharing our cities with animals


By AGENCY
Fox kits playing in Millennium Park’s Lurie Garden, in Chicago, the United States. Photos: TNS

When a family of red foxes popped up in Chicago’s Lurie Garden in the United States in May, frolicking through Millennium Park and grooming each other on a concrete slab, Seth Magle said it was an exciting development for a species that is becoming increasingly rare in the Chicago area.

But city dwelling may no longer be an option for foxes for long, Magle said, as urbanisation and climate change threaten their homes.
